What does the Kentucky Board of licensure for occupational therapy do?

The purpose of the Kentucky Board of Licensure for Occupational Therapy (KBLOT) is to administer and enforce the statutory authority and to monitor the needs of the consuming public. The board examines and licenses all eligible candidates for entry into the profession of occupational therapy.

What is an occupational license fee?

An Occupational License Fee is imposed on the wages of those employees working within the city limits at the rate of 1.95% of all salaries, wages, commissions and other compensation including deferred compensation, earned for work and or services performed in the city.

How is an LLC taxed in Kentucky?

The Kentucky Limited Liability Entity Tax (KY LLET) serves the same purpose. The tax is calculated using the lesser of $0.095/$100 of Kentucky gross receipts or $0.75/$100 of Kentucky gross profits. Regardless of which calculation method is used, business owners are required to pay a minimum Kentucky LLET of $175.

Occupational Therapy Assistant

In order to serve as an Occupational Therapy Assistant in Kentucky, you must graduate from an ACOTE certified school with at least an Associate’s degree in an occupational therapy related field. Kentucky has five schools with ACOTE accreditation:

Registered Occupational Therapist

If you wish to practice as a Registered Occupational Therapist in Kentucky, you must first graduate from an ACOTE certified college or university with a Bachelor’s or Master’s degree in an occupational therapy related field. There are two schools in Kentucky with ACOTE certification:

Occupational Therapy Assistant

You must complete at least two months of occupational therapy in a clinical setting and under the direct supervision of a Registered Occupational Therapist in order to qualify for a license as an Occupational Therapy Assistant.

Registered Occupational Therapist

Prior to licensure as a Registered Occupational Therapist in Kentucky, you must serve in a clinical setting for six months and perform occupational therapy work under the supervision of a Registered Occupational Therapist.

Occupational Therapy Assistant

If you wish to serve as an Occupational Therapy Assistant in the U.S., you must first take the Certified Occupational Therapy Assistant (COTA) exam which is offered by the National Board for Certification in Occupational Therapy and score at least in the 70th percentile.

Registered Occupational Therapist

You must take the Occupational Therapist Registered (OTR) exam which is offered by the National Board for Certification in Occupational Therapy and score at least in the 70th percentile to practice as a Registered Occupational Therapist in the U.S.

What is the rate of occupational license fee?

An Occupational License Fee is imposed on the wages of those employees working within the city limits at the rate of 1.95% of all salaries, wages, commissions and other compensation including deferred compensation, earned for work and or services performed in the city.

Who is responsible for withholding occupational license fees?

For an employee, the employer must withhold the occupational license fee from any payment made for services performed or work done in the city. The employer is responsible to remit the employee withholdings to the city on a quarterly filing basis.

When will Kentucky extend the state of emergency?

Kentucky’s Covid-19 State of Emergency was extended to January 15, 2022 by House Joint Resolution 1 (2021) in a legislative special session in September 2021. HJR 1 also extended Senate Bill 150 (2020) to January 15, 2022. The extension of SB 150 also thereby extends the “Temporary Telehealth Registry” (the registry pursuant to SB 150 for out-of-state health care providers to provide telehealth services to patients in Kentucky during the Covid-19 declared State of Emergency) to January 15, 2022. We do not know if the General Assembly might extend the State of Emergency beyond that date or make other changes when it reconvenes for the regular session in January, 2022.
